Mount Walker bushfire risk
Of Mount Walker’s 59 mapped properties, 27.1% are in a mapped bushfire-prone area. Flood mapping for this area is coming soon.
For context, Mount Walker’s bushfire exposure is above the WA average of 21.7%.

Who lives in Mount Walker
At the 2021 Census, 5.3% of Mount Walker’s 76 residents were born overseas.
